A eighth ml of cowpeas weighs 90 mg.

Explanation:
One ml of cowpeas equals 720 mg.
So, multiply the value that you have in ml by 720.

(*) A note on cooking ingredients measurents

It is difficult to get an exact conversion of cooking ingredients as the density of these substances can vary so much depending on temperature, humidity, how well packaged the ingredient is, etc. These words add even more uncertainty: sliced, chopped, diced, crushed, minced, etc. Therefore, it is better to measure dry ingredients by weight rather than volume as this can be more accurate.
